Only when the base site template type is STS#0 (classic team site). When I go against a new ("modern") communication site, I get the delta between one of those and a classic team site. What I want is to get the delta between an unaltered communication site and a communication site where I have made changes. In order to do that, I need the PnP PowerShell cmdlet to know what base site template to compare against.
